The first thing i'm going to talk about is the Real Techniques Core Collection. I put off getting these brushes for ages and I think this is a good set of brushes for the price. My favourite brush in the set is the Buffing Brush- however I still prefer using the Real Techniques sponge to blend out my foundation because I prefer the finish it gives. The set comes with four brushes, a buffing brush, a pointed foundation brush (that is too small to use to apply foundation), a contour brush, and a detailer brush. I like to use the detailer brush to highlight my inner corners. I don't contour often so I don't get alot of use from the contour brush but I still think this set is a great value and is worth picking up. I would rate it 3.7/5.




Next I'd like to talk about the Rimmel Wake Me up Foundation. I picked this up after hearing rave reviews of this foundation for dry skin. This foundation is extremely affordable considering its drugstore price point. I find that I have to use primer in order for this foundation to look decent on my skin or else it looks sort of mask like and accentuates texture. I also feel that it is best applied with a damp sponge. As long as my skin is primed, I find that it does have a nice finish on my skin but I have a few gripes with this foundation. First of all, Rimmel in general has a terrible shade selection for foundations and concealers. It's really unfortunate that some brands don't cater to all skin tones. I have this foundation in the second lightest shade called True Ivory and even though I'm not that fair, I still have to mix this with a lighter toned foundation. The next problem I have with the foundation is that it contains small shimmers. This has to do with the brightening claim that the foundation has. I guess they added shimmer in order to make the skin look more lively and glowy? I knew that there were small glitters in this foundation before I purchased it- but alot of the reviewers who mentioned the shimmers said that they were undetectable on the skin.  In reality, it makes you look like a Twilight cast member in direct sunlight. I couldn't figure out why people kept staring at me on the bus and I now know its because my face was a glitter bomb. The effect does wear down after a while and I don't look as glittery but it still isn't very flattering if you;re in direct sunlight after the initial application. I have found though that by mixing this foundation to help custom my shade, the glitter is toned down alot. The last gripe I have with this foundation is the wear time. I knew it wasn't very long lasting from the previous reviews I saw but don't expect this foundation to last you all day or in the heat. It does start to fade after a while especially where I have the most redness on my face. I felt like the setting spray I used wasn't really able to help prolong this foundations wear time. Overall I would rate this foundation a 2.5/5. It's not too bad if you can find your shade, but I probably won't repurchase it.







Next up is the Physician's Formula Butter Bronzer. I heard about this pina colada scented bronzer through Kathleenlights. She was raving about the neutral tone of this bronzer and how nice it looks on the skin. I also really like this bronzer but I definitely think Physician's Formula should come out with more shades for darker skin tones. This bronzer comes in two shades and I have the darker shade of the two that is literally called "bronzer" (haha very clever Physician's Formula). Although this is the darkest shade, it still runs very light and may not show up on most skin tones as you can see from the swatch above. It comes with a sponge type applicator that is found in the compartment beneath the product along with a mirror. Physician's Formula also claims that this bronzer is infused with Murumuru butter that melts into the skin to help lock in moisture. I do find alot of claims of makeup products to be kind of gimmicky so I cannot attest to seeing any of the "hydrating benefits" that this bronzer claims to have. Overall I would definitely recommend this bronzer for anyone with pale-light skin and hopefully additional bronzer shades will be released. 4.5/5





I also tried the Maybelline Lash Sensational Luscious Full Fan Effect Waterproof Mascara. I like this mascara alot. I'm really not very picky with mascaras- as long as they don't flake off, I'm fine. Believe it or not I find that many mascaras give the same effect on my lashes so I've enjoyed most of the ones I've tried. I do like this mascara for my upper lashes as it doesn't flake off throughout the day, nor does it weigh them down. I also love it for my bottom lashes since the wand is fairly small. I would rate this 4/5.




I have been enjoying Hard Candy's Fast & Fabulous Setting Spray as well these past few months. I use it quite often and still have alot left in the bottle. It really does prolong my makeup and I also like using it to apply eyeshadows wet. I'd give it a 4/5 since it might be a tad bit drying for those with dry skin.
